More about the West Orange St. Patrick’s Day Parade

Complimentary shuttle buses are provided to transport marchers and spectators to the starting location of the Parade at Town Hall. The buses begin boarding at 10:30am on Mississippi Avenue adjacent to Our Lady of Lourdes Church. Buses will stop promptly at 11:45am. Parking is available but limited at Quigley’s Parking Lot next to Mississippi Avenue and the surrounding streets.

Main Street will be closed to vehicular traffic at Northfield Avenue (south end) and Harrison Avenue (north end) from approximately 11:15 a.m. to approximately 3:00 p.m. Eagle Rock Avenue will be closed to vehicular traffic at approximately 11:00 a.m. eastbound at Crest Drive (Eagle Rock Reservation) and to all traffic at Mountain Avenue.

Mt. Pleasant Avenue will be closed to vehicular traffic at Gregory Avenue, eastbound and to all vehicular traffic at Laird Drive. Ancillary Streets along the Main Street corridor may also be closed as needed. Emergency No Parking signs will be placed along the Parade Routes and ancillary Streets along the parade route. Vehicles in violation of parking restrictions will be ticketed and towed at the owners expense. For questions, please contact the West Orange Police Department at 973-325-4000

We are BACK! The 69th Annual West Orange St. Patrick’s Day Parade will be held on Sunday, March 13th beginning at 12:15pm at the corners of Mt. Pleasant Avenue and Main Street. In 2020 the Parade Committee proudly selected Mellen Phillips Dangler as the 2020 Grand Marshal. However, when the pandemic struck our nation the Parade was postponed until large gatherings were safe again. Well, it has been two long years but we are back and Mel, as she is fondly known, will FINALLY march up Main Street!  Mel was born and raised in West Orange and where she continues to reside with her husband Darren and their children, Kristen, Breann, Morgan and DJ.  Mel and Darren are the proprietors of Dangler Funeral Home in West Orange and the Lewis and Carey Funeral Home in Boonton. She has volunteered countless hours to her children’s schools, church and has raised significant financial support for civic and charitable organizations including the Make A Wish, the West Orange Police Athletic League, the Lizze Chern Foundation, the Police Unity Tour and the Family Reach Foundation. Mel is well deserving of this honor and truly embodies the Parade’s core values of Family, Faith and Tradition. Serving as Mel’s 2022 Deputy Grand Marshals are John DeMars, Bobby Lamb and Robert Swenson who are all dedicated to their involvement in their Irish and Civic community organizations. What does orange mean on St Patrick's Day?

While the Irish Catholic tradition is associated with the color green, Protestants associate with the color orange because of William of Orange, the Protestant king who overthrew Roman Catholic King James the second in the Glorious Revolution.
